Stabilized a 1910 Tacoma home with severe stem wall cracks by installing push piers, beam reinforcement, and Simpson Strong-Tie seismic bracketry, raising floors to level, strengthening post-to-beam connections, and bringing the structure up to modern safety standards.

Overview

Location: Tacoma, WA
Service: Seismic Bracketry Installation & Structural Retrofitting
Home Type: Early 20th-Century Residential Home (built 1910)
Issue: Severely cracked stem wall and deficient post/beam connections, leading to sloped floors and insufficient structural support.
Goal: Introduce seismic bracketry and retrofitting to stabilize the foundation, restore floor level, and bring the home up to modern structural safety standards.

The Challenge

  • Significant separation (~1.5”) in the stem wall causing uneven floors.

  • Deficient post structures unable to adequately support framing above.

  • Lack of any seismic connections, as the home predates modern building codes.

  • Crawl space clutter, torn vapor barriers, and minor concrete deterioration creating additional obstacles for safe retrofitting.

Our Solution

Chumley Structural & Foundation Repair implemented a comprehensive seismic and structural upgrade:

  • Concentric Push Piers & Adjustable Bracket System: Installed push piers beneath compromised areas, with hydraulic lifters inside steel brackets to raise floors to within ½ inch of level.

  • Beam Line Addition & Post Replacement: Added a new main beam line spanning the crawl space with five new post/pad structures; replaced three deficient posts with two small beam lines and post structures for better support.

  • Seismic Bracketry Installation: Added Simpson Strong-Tie A34 brackets on all crawl space posts, connecting posts to beams and pier pads to meet modern seismic standards and home inspector requirements.

  • Crawl Space Cleanup & Vapor Barrier Replacement: Removed debris, old plumbing, and damaged plywood; installed new 6mm black vapor barrier for moisture control.

  • Concrete & Crack Repairs: Infilled sloughing soil with cementitious material; installed epoxy and Rhino Carbon Fiber Crack Locks on minor stem wall breaks.

  • Sump Pump Improvements: Added a check valve to prevent backflow and adjusted drain line slopes for proper water management.

  • Angle Iron Attachments: Each push pier connected with 5/16” gauge angle iron to ensure secure structural integration with the perimeter foundation.

Results

  • ✅ Floors raised to near-level with a stable foundation.

  • ✅ Post-to-beam and post-to-pier connections upgraded with seismic bracketry to modern standards.

  • ✅ Crawl space cleaned and moisture protected with a new vapor barrier.

  • ✅ Minor cracks reinforced, and concrete repairs strengthened foundation footings.

  • ✅ Drainage and sump pump system optimized to prevent future water-related damage.
